Compare all specifications:
1972 Ford Torino | 1971 Vauxhall Firenza | |
Make | Ford | Vauxhall |
Model | Torino | Firenza |
Year Released | 1972 | 1971 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 4096 cc | 1599 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 6 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Horse Power | 95 HP | 71 HP |
Engine RPM | 3600 RPM | 5600 RPM |
Drive Type | Rear | Rear |
Transmission Type | Manual | Manual |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 4 seats |
Number of Doors | 2 doors | 2 doors |
Vehicle Weight | 1609 kg | 920 kg |
Vehicle Length | 5180 mm | 4150 mm |
Vehicle Width | 2020 mm | 1650 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1320 mm | 1340 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2900 mm | 2470 mm |
